Class: Kaltura::KalturaGroupUser
- Inherits:
-
KalturaObjectBase
- Object
- KalturaObjectBase
- Kaltura::KalturaGroupUser
- Defined in:
- lib/kaltura_types.rb
Instance Attribute Summary collapse
-
#created_at ⇒ Object
Creation date as Unix timestamp (In seconds).
-
#creation_mode ⇒ Object
Returns the value of attribute creation_mode.
-
#group_id ⇒ Object
Returns the value of attribute group_id.
-
#id ⇒ Object
Returns the value of attribute id.
-
#partner_id ⇒ Object
Returns the value of attribute partner_id.
-
#status ⇒ Object
Returns the value of attribute status.
-
#updated_at ⇒ Object
Last update date as Unix timestamp (In seconds).
-
#user_id ⇒ Object
Returns the value of attribute user_id.
-
#user_role ⇒ Object
Returns the value of attribute user_role.
Attributes inherited from KalturaObjectBase
#object_type, #related_objects
Instance Method Summary collapse
Methods inherited from KalturaObjectBase
Instance Attribute Details
#created_at ⇒ Object
Creation date as Unix timestamp (In seconds)
5703 5704 5705 |
# File 'lib/kaltura_types.rb', line 5703 def created_at @created_at end |
#creation_mode ⇒ Object
Returns the value of attribute creation_mode.
5706 5707 5708 |
# File 'lib/kaltura_types.rb', line 5706 def creation_mode @creation_mode end |
#group_id ⇒ Object
Returns the value of attribute group_id.
5699 5700 5701 |
# File 'lib/kaltura_types.rb', line 5699 def group_id @group_id end |
#id ⇒ Object
Returns the value of attribute id.
5697 5698 5699 |
# File 'lib/kaltura_types.rb', line 5697 def id @id end |
#partner_id ⇒ Object
Returns the value of attribute partner_id.
5701 5702 5703 |
# File 'lib/kaltura_types.rb', line 5701 def partner_id @partner_id end |
#status ⇒ Object
Returns the value of attribute status.
5700 5701 5702 |
# File 'lib/kaltura_types.rb', line 5700 def status @status end |
#updated_at ⇒ Object
Last update date as Unix timestamp (In seconds)
5705 5706 5707 |
# File 'lib/kaltura_types.rb', line 5705 def updated_at @updated_at end |
#user_id ⇒ Object
Returns the value of attribute user_id.
5698 5699 5700 |
# File 'lib/kaltura_types.rb', line 5698 def user_id @user_id end |
#user_role ⇒ Object
Returns the value of attribute user_role.
5707 5708 5709 |
# File 'lib/kaltura_types.rb', line 5707 def user_role @user_role end |
Instance Method Details
#from_xml(xml_element) ⇒ Object
5728 5729 5730 5731 5732 5733 5734 5735 5736 5737 5738 5739 5740 5741 5742 5743 5744 5745 5746 5747 5748 5749 5750 5751 5752 5753 5754 5755 5756 5757 |
# File 'lib/kaltura_types.rb', line 5728 def from_xml(xml_element) super if xml_element.elements['id'] != nil self.id = xml_element.elements['id'].text end if xml_element.elements['userId'] != nil self.user_id = xml_element.elements['userId'].text end if xml_element.elements['groupId'] != nil self.group_id = xml_element.elements['groupId'].text end if xml_element.elements['status'] != nil self.status = xml_element.elements['status'].text end if xml_element.elements['partnerId'] != nil self.partner_id = xml_element.elements['partnerId'].text end if xml_element.elements['createdAt'] != nil self.created_at = xml_element.elements['createdAt'].text end if xml_element.elements['updatedAt'] != nil self.updated_at = xml_element.elements['updatedAt'].text end if xml_element.elements['creationMode'] != nil self.creation_mode = xml_element.elements['creationMode'].text end if xml_element.elements['userRole'] != nil self.user_role = xml_element.elements['userRole'].text end end |